Web30 mrt. 2024 · Two Immediate Remedies. If the plant appears withered, drench the plant’s soil with salt-free water. This will clear out any built-up salts and fertilizer that have accumulated beneath the plant’s roots. If your azalea sits in a container, fill the container to the top with water, allowing the liquid to drain freely. WebOrchids that are watered too often, develop root rot, which turns leaves yellow with a dying appearance. Typically, orchids require watering once per week. If you are watering more then once a week this is the reason your orchid is dying. Symptoms of overwatering and root rot: Yellowing, drooping leaves.
